키보드로 아이디와 패스워드를 입력 받기

윤재열·2022년 1월 18일
0

Java

목록 보기
35/71

키보드로 아이디와 패스워드를 입력받습니다.

  • 입력조건은 이름은 문자열이고 패스워드는 정수이다.(패스워드는 int타입으로 변환)
  • 입력된 내용을 비교해서 아이디가 "Java"이고 패스워드는 1022 라면 "로그인 성공",그렇치 않다면 "로그인 실패"를 출력하시오.
import java.util.Scanner;

class Log_In {
public static void main(String[] args){
Scanner sc = new Scanner(System.in);

System.out.println("아이디 : ");
String idInput = sc.next();

System.out.println("비밀번호 : ");
String passwordInput = sc.next();

//여기서 패스워드는 int 타입으로 변환해야 하므로 parse메서드를 이용하자
int password = Integer.parseInt(passwordInput);

if(idInput.equals("Java"){
if(passwordInput == 1022){	//문자열이 아니고 숫자열이니 equals를 쓰지 않고 ==로 
System.out.println("로그인 성공");
}else{
System.out.println("로그인 실패"); //아이디는 맞으나 비밀번호가 틀림
}
}else{
System.out.println("해당아이디는 존재 하지 않습니다.")
}
}

profile
블로그 이전합니다! https://jyyoun1022.tistory.com/

0개의 댓글